Businesses often include a … WebbThe rule of law is a durable system of laws, institutions, norms, and community commitment that delivers: Accountability. The government as well as private actors are accountable under the law. Just Law. The law is clear, publicized, and stable and is applied evenly. It ensures human rights as well as property, contract, and procedural rights. Webb25 apr. 2024 · Criminal law is set in place when a society decides that a certain action or conduct should be prohibited. This can be something as extreme as murder to as something as simple as public drunkness.
